The charming Hotel Des Savoies Lyon Perrache enjoys a prime location in the very heart of Lyon and 1.4 km from Theatre des Celestins, which will bring a degree of happiness into your life. This 3-star traditional hotel offers Wi-Fi throughout the property and private car parking on site.
Location
The property is across from a river and is at a moderate distance from Place Bellecour. The quiet hotel stands 300 metres from Perrache tube station. The accommodation is conveniently located in Lyon just near Carnot Square.
Centre d'echanges de Perrache bus station can be found 250 metres from Hotel Des Savoies Lyon Perrache, while Parc de la Tete d'Or is 3.6 km away.
Rooms
You can choose from one of the 44 air-conditioned rooms with free Wi-Fi and a TV, and self-catering amenities like coffee and tea making facilities. They are furnished with comfortable decor. The private bathrooms are appointed with a hair dryer and bath sheets.
Eat & Drink
The cosy bar is also available. Guests will enjoy French dishes at Flair, which is just a short walk down to this Lyon hotel.
